香港服务器作为亚太地区重要的数据中心枢纽,其缓存机制的设计和优化对于提升数据处理效率至关重要。在当今数据驱动的时代,企业和开发者对服务器的性能要求越来越高,而缓存机制正是提升服务器响应速度和数据处理能力的关键技术之一。本文将深入探讨香港服务器的缓存机制,分析其如何在实际应用中发挥作用,并分享一些优化策略,帮助读者更好地理解这一技术。
首先,我们需要明确什么是缓存机制。简单来说,缓存是一种临时存储技术,用于保存频繁访问的数据或计算结果,以便在后续请求中快速响应。香港服务器通常采用多层次的缓存架构,包括内存缓存、磁盘缓存以及分布式缓存等。这些缓存层级相互配合,能够显著减少数据访问的延迟,从而提高整体性能。
在香港服务器的缓存机制中,内存缓存是最常用的一种方式。由于内存的读写速度远高于磁盘,将热点数据存储在内存中可以大幅提升访问效率。例如,一个电商网站的商品详情页数据,如果每次请求都需要从数据库中读取,势必会消耗大量时间。而通过内存缓存,这些数据可以被预先加载并存储在内存中,用户请求时可以直接从内存中获取,响应时间可以缩短到毫秒级别。
除了内存缓存,磁盘缓存也是香港服务器中不可或缺的一部分。虽然磁盘的读写速度不如内存,但其容量更大,适合存储一些访问频率较低但仍需快速响应的数据。例如,一些历史日志或归档文件可以通过磁盘缓存进行管理,既节省了内存资源,又保证了数据的可用性。
分布式缓存则是香港服务器在大规模应用场景中的利器。随着业务规模的扩大,单一服务器的缓存容量可能无法满足需求,此时分布式缓存可以将数据分散存储在多个节点上,既提高了缓存容量,又增强了系统的容错能力。香港服务器通常采用Redis或Memcached等分布式缓存技术,这些技术不仅支持高并发访问,还能通过集群部署实现数据的自动分片和负载均衡。
然而,缓存机制并非万能,其设计和优化需要根据具体业务场景进行调整。例如,缓存的数据一致性是一个常见问题。当源数据发生变化时,如何确保缓存中的数据及时更新,避免脏数据的产生,是香港服务器缓存机制设计中的一大挑战。为了解决这一问题,常见的做法是采用缓存失效策略,例如设置缓存的过期时间,或者在数据更新时主动清除缓存。
此外,缓存的命中率也是衡量香港服务器性能的重要指标。命中率越高,说明缓存的效果越好,服务器的响应速度越快。为了提高命中率,可以采用一些智能算法,例如LRU(最近最少使用)算法,将不常用的数据从缓存中移除,从而为热点数据腾出空间。同时,还可以通过预加载技术,将用户可能访问的数据提前加载到缓存中,进一步提升命中率。
在实际应用中,香港服务器的缓存机制还需要考虑网络环境的影响。由于香港地处亚太地区的中心位置,其网络连接速度较快,但不同地区的用户访问时仍可能存在延迟。为了优化用户体验,可以采用CDN(内容分发网络)与缓存机制相结合的方式,将数据缓存到离用户更近的边缘节点,从而减少网络传输时间。
值得一提的是,香港服务器的缓存机制在安全性方面也有一定的要求。由于缓存中存储的数据可能包含敏感信息,如何防止缓存被恶意攻击或数据泄露,是设计缓存机制时需要考虑的重要问题。常见的做法包括对缓存数据进行加密,或者通过访问控制策略限制缓存的使用权限。
最后,让我们回到香港服务器这一关键词。无论是内存缓存、磁盘缓存还是分布式缓存,这些技术的核心目标都是为了提升香港服务器的数据处理效率。通过合理的缓存机制设计和优化,香港服务器能够在高并发、大数据量的场景下保持稳定的性能,为用户提供快速、可靠的服务。
总的来说,香港服务器的缓存机制是提升数据处理效率的关键技术之一。通过多层次缓存架构、智能算法以及安全性设计,香港服务器能够在复杂的业务场景中发挥出色的性能。未来,随着技术的不断进步,香港服务器的缓存机制还将继续优化,为更多企业和开发者提供高效、稳定的服务支持。
香港服务器,作为亚太地区的数据中心枢纽,其缓存机制的重要性不言而喻。无论是内存缓存、磁盘缓存还是分布式缓存,这些技术的应用都使得香港服务器在数据处理效率上表现出色。希望通过本文的分享,读者能够对香港服务器的缓存机制有更深入的了解,并在实际应用中加以运用,从而提升业务系统的整体性能。
香港服务器,始终是高效数据处理的核心选择。